Refact AI website picture

Refact AI

Discord Community

Refact 是一款强大的自托管 AI 代码助手,支持 JetBrains 和 VS Code。

访问
  • 概览
  • 嵌入
您使用过Refact AI 吗?
Refact AI website picture
您是团队成员吗?请求访问
更新于: 2023/4/26

Refact AI 摘要

Refact 是一款人工智能驱动的编码助手,旨在在不损害隐私的情况下让编程变得有趣。以下是其主要特性和优点:

  • 代码完成:Refact 根据代码上下文(包括函数、类、编程模式、库和 API 使用情况)建议潜在的代码完成,帮助开发人员更快、更准确地编写代码。

  • 改进代码:Refact 可以识别可以重构以提高效率或清晰度的代码区域,并检测错误、生成补丁来修复它们,从而提高代码质量。

  • AI 聊天:借助 Refact 聊天中的简单语言提示,开发人员无需离开 IDE 即可提出问题或获得编写代码的帮助。

  • 转换和分析代码:Refact 可以分析代码复杂性并解释不清楚的代码行。它还能够将代码转换为不同的语言,从而扩展开发人员的应用程序选择。

  • 支持的语言:Refact 支持所有主要的现代语言和框架。

  • 代码隐私:为了保护私有代码或机密文件,Refact 提供对特定文件或项目的访问限制,并且它不会在服务器端存储任何代码,提高了代码安全性。

  • 云或本地版本:开发人员可以选择使用云或本地版本,以完全控制代码的运行位置。

以下是 Refact 的一些可能的用例:

  • 增强代码完成和建议:开发人员可以使用 Refact 的建议功能来节省时间并加快编码过程。

  • 提高代码质量和效率:Refact 可以识别需要改进的代码区域并提供修复,从而提高代码的质量和效率。

  • 协助错误检测和修复:Refact 的错误检测功能可以识别代码中的问题区域并帮助用户纠正它们。

  • 简化代码分析和转换:开发人员还可以受益于 Refact 分析代码复杂性并将代码转换为不同语言的能力。

  • 确保代码隐私和安全:Refact 保护私有和机密代码,并在云端或本地提供安全的解决方案。

总体而言,Refact 对于希望在编程中最大限度地发挥 AI 力量、提高代码质量和效率以及增强开发流程的开发人员来说是一个有用且动态的工具。

Refact AI 评论

0 满分 5 0 评论
  • 5 星
    0%
  • 4 星
    0%
  • 3 星
    0%
  • 2 星
    0%
  • 1 星
    0%
您对Refact AI 怎么看?

为社区留下评论

我们使用Cookie确保您在我们的网站上获得最佳体验。 了解更多